SSE Yorkshire Division Two: Keighley 20, Roundhegians 10

THE FIRST quarter of the game was even but Keighley were first on the scoreboard with a well-taken penalty from full back Alex Brown.

Roundhegians responded well by dominating field position. However, against the run of play, Brown attacked from his own 22 and broke through the defence, winger Jack Atkinson being up in support to take the ball deep into opposition territory before giving centre Danny McGee a try-scoring pass, Brown adding the conversion.

Roundhegians were stung into action, which led to a penalty for full back Alex Jones.

It was one-way traffic, a superb Jones breaking through a weak Keighley defence and drawing the last man before giving winger Elliot Jackson an easy run in under the posts, Jones converting.

In the second half, Roundhegians continued to dominate but the home forwards began to exert control.

A series of long-range runs by Shaun Minikin, ably supported by fellow back-rower Tom Lowther, drove play deep into the opposition half, and eventually second-rower Leigh Sugden was driven over.

Although Roundhegians had their moments, the Keighley pack were on top and, after a some fine driving play from Minikin and prop Sam Booker, Sugden finished the scoring with his second try.
